L2s as a collective will generate more economic activity than Alt L1s over 2025. L2 fees as a % of Alt L1s fees (currently mid-single digits) will end the year above 25% of aggregate Alt L1 fees. L2s will approach scaling limits early in the year, leading to frequent surges in transaction fees that will require a change to gas limits & blob market parameters. However, other tech solutions such as (e.g., Reth client or altVMs like Arbitrum Stylus) will provide greater efficiencies for rollups to keep transaction costs at usable levels. -Charles Yu

The U.S. spot Bitcoin ETPs will collectively cross $250bn AUM in 2025. In 2024, the Bitcoin ETPs collectively took in more than $36bn in net inflows, making them the best ETP launch as a cohort in history. Many of the world’s major hedge funds bought the Bitcoin ETPs, including Millennium, Tudor, and D.E. Shaw, while the State of Wisconsin Investment Board (SWIB) bought a position, according to 13F filings. After just 1 year, the Bitcoin ETPs are only 19% away ($24bn) from flipping the AUM of all the U.S. physical gold ETPs. -Alex Thorn
Meanwhile, Ethereum is gearing up for its Pectra upgrade in March. This update could simplify crypto transactions by introducing user-friendly interfaces and enabling payment flexibility beyond Ether, including stablecoins. The move is expected to lower barriers for new users and boost network participation, with an increased staking limit enhancing Ethereum’s security and decentralization. Analysts believe this development will play a pivotal role in maintaining Ethereum’s dominance.
